### Quota Plugin Setup — Merrowgate Platform

Every tenant on Merrowgate receives an isolated rate quota, and your plugin must respect it by reading limits from the quota service rather than caching them. Configure your local environment exactly as shown in the sample file. To authenticate against the quota service, your env file must declare the signing secret on the line that follows.

vault entry, fadup-tagag: RELAY_SECRET8=2fd92179

Plugin authors for the Larkspin kiosk platform occasionally see CI failures when the watchdog restarts the app mid-test. The watchdog treats any UI freeze over eight seconds as a hang, so long synchronous plugin init will trip it. Split heavy setup into async stages. When filing a report, include the watchdog's restart log and the trace token shown below.

trace token, kajeg-tadup: htk31_ea4436123ab4c9e337062126feef2c5

## Onboarding: DNS flakiness — Hollowmere resolver

Context for review: the Hollowmere edge resolver intermittently returns stale records after failover, causing sporadic lookup failures in the Bryntide API. Mitigation is a cache flush via the sealed ops console. Audit logs for past flushes are encrypted; decrypt them with the recovery passphrase below.

recovery phrase for bagag-fawep: quenox-gilael

Handover note — for Marta, incoming shift lead

The sealed-bid tender envelope for the Corvane Bridge contract is in the grey lockbox on shelf B. It must remain sealed; any broken tape voids our submission. A courier from Landrick Secure collects it tomorrow at 09:00 sharp. For the exchange itself, follow precisely the confidential line given below.

dispatch memo: the istwyn norwyn courier leaves the lamael kaswyn briwyn tamix jorael gorix zoreth holir ledger at gate 3079 under passcode 677723

Q3 Planning Note — Project Lanternfish

Welcome aboard! Quick heads-up before your first planning cycle: Lanternfish, our internal tooling migration, has slipped two quarters. The Brindlewood team underestimated the data cleanup, and Mara's group had to backfill testing. We've reset milestones and trimmed scope to the core modules. Morale is fine, but the board is watching. The strategic context for the revised timeline is summarized below.

management briefing: Only 33 of the 205 pilot accounts renewed Kasath, so a churn review is set for October 17. Weniusek Logistics is in early talks to buy Holethax Freight for about $345.6 million.